CeDo
2021-06-04 eb3920d7d07bbe8c85ef41c0b7f05fb4073d6226
springcloud_k8s_panzhihuazhihuishequ/service_grid/src/main/java/com/panzhihua/service_grid/service/impl/EventServiceImpl.java
@@ -49,6 +49,8 @@
    private EventTransferRecordService eventTransferRecordService;
    @Resource
    private CommunityService communityService;
    @Resource
    private EventGridDataMapper eventGridDataMapper;
    /**
@@ -98,6 +100,12 @@
                eventVO.setAudios(audioList);
                eventVO.setPics(picList);
                eventVO.setVideos(videoList);
                //查询网格员头像
                String imageUrl = eventMapper.getGridMemberImageUrl(eventVO.getGridMemberId());
                if(StringUtils.isNotEmpty(imageUrl)){
                    eventVO.setGridMemberImageUrl(imageUrl);
                }
            });
            return R.ok(ipage);
        }
@@ -156,6 +164,10 @@
                eventDealStatus=6;//"已撤销"
            }
            eventDetailsVO.setEventDealStatus(eventDealStatus);
            EventGridDataDO eventGridDataDO = eventGridDataMapper.selectById(eventDO.getGridId());
            eventDetailsVO.setGridName(eventGridDataDO.getGridName());
            //查询事件关联附件
            List<EventResourceDO> eventResourceDOList =
                    eventResourceService.getBaseMapper().selectList(new LambdaQueryWrapper<EventResourceDO>()
@@ -234,6 +246,13 @@
                eventTransferRecordVOS.add(eventTransferRecordVO);
            }
            eventDetailsVO.setTrans(eventTransferRecordVOS);
            //查询事件发布人头像
            String imageUrl = eventMapper.getGridMemberImageUrl(eventDO.getGridMemberId());
            if(StringUtils.isNotEmpty(imageUrl)){
                eventDetailsVO.setGridMemberImageUrl(imageUrl);
            }
            return R.ok(eventDetailsVO);
        }
        return R.fail();
@@ -453,7 +472,7 @@
            return R.fail("查询社区错误");
        }
        ComActVO comActVO= JSONObject.parseObject(JSONObject.toJSONString(r.getData()),ComActVO.class);
        if(comActVO!=null){
        if(comActVO==null){
            return R.fail("社区不存在");
        }
        eventDO.setCommunityProcess(1);    //社区处理